
毕业设计
文章平均质量分 92
软件职业规划
这个作者很懒,什么都没留下…
展开
-
非常适合java小白练手的开源项目
电商系统类litemall:Spring Boot后端 + Vue管理员前端 + 微信小程序用户前端 + Vue用户移动端。mall4j:基于spring boot、spring oauth2.0、mybatis、redis的轻量级、前后端分离、防范xss攻击、拥有分布式锁的开源商城。goshop:分布式多店铺电商系统,使用spring、springmvc、mybatis、maven等技术。xmall:基于soa架构的分布式电商购物商城,前后端分离,前台商城使用vue全家桶。mallplus:在原创 2025-01-05 12:59:51 · 917 阅读 · 0 评论 -
毕业设计之用电检查管理系统设计与实现方案
用电检查管理系统旨在提高电力企业用电检查工作的效率和准确性,实现对各类用电检查业务的信息化管理,包括周期检查服务、专项检查、违约用电与窃电处理、运行管理、用电安全管理以及用电检查人员资格登记等核心功能模块,从而保障电力系统的安全稳定运行,维护电力市场秩序。原创 2025-01-05 12:59:19 · 833 阅读 · 0 评论 -
毕业设计之线损管理系统设计与实现
线损管理系统旨在通过信息化手段,对线损相关的基础信息、考核单元、考核电量进行有效管理,并实现线损的精确统计与异常情况的及时处理,以提高电力企业线损管理的效率和准确性,降低线损率,保障电力系统的经济运行。原创 2025-01-05 12:58:49 · 999 阅读 · 0 评论 -
Java项目实战—多功能计算器设计与实现
计算器应用是一个具有基本计算和科学计算功能的工具,包含图形用户界面(GUI),方便用户进行各种数学运算。原创 2025-01-05 12:58:06 · 849 阅读 · 0 评论 -
Java项目实战—数字猜谜游戏设计与实现
这是一个基于 Java 图形化界面(GUI)开发的数字猜谜游戏。玩家需要在游戏界面中输入数字,程序会根据与目标数字的比较给出提示,直到玩家猜对为止。游戏还具备设置难度、重置游戏以及记录和展示最佳成绩的功能。标题栏:显示游戏的标题“数字猜谜游戏”。输入区域:位于窗口顶部,包含一个文本框和一个“猜测”按钮。玩家在文本框中输入猜测的数字,然后点击“猜测”按钮提交猜测。信息展示区域:在窗口中间,有四个标签分别显示不同信息。原创 2025-01-05 12:57:36 · 839 阅读 · 0 评论 -
Java项目实战—JavaFX 贪吃蛇游戏设计与实现(附项目源代码地址)
贪吃蛇是一款经典的街机游戏,玩家通过控制蛇的移动方向,使其吃到食物并不断增长身体长度,同时避免撞到墙壁或自身身体。本设计文档描述了一个使用JavaFX框架开发的贪吃蛇游戏的设计思路和实现细节。原创 2025-01-05 12:57:01 · 1012 阅读 · 0 评论 -
Java项目实战之Java小游戏-俄罗斯方块设计与实现(附项目源代码地址)
本游戏是一款经典的俄罗斯方块游戏,使用Java语言开发,具有图形用户界面(GUI)。玩家通过操作方块的移动、旋转和下落,使其填满一行或多行来消除得分,并随着得分的增加提升等级。游戏还具备暂停、阴影显示、本地记录保存等功能。GameData类包含游戏地图(gameMap),是一个二维数组,用于存储方块在游戏区域中的位置和状态。记录当前方块(current)和下一个方块(next)的形状和位置信息。维护游戏的各种状态,如游戏是否结束(gameOver)、是否显示阴影()、是否暂停(gamePause。原创 2025-01-05 12:56:30 · 691 阅读 · 0 评论 -
Java项目实战之基于Java Swing的中国象棋游戏设计与实现(附项目源代码地址)
中国象棋棋盘由9×10的交叉点组成,棋子摆在交叉点上。双方各有16个棋子,分别是5个兵(卒)、2个炮、2个车、2个马、2个相(象)、2个士(仕)和1个将(帅)。游戏目标是将对方的“将”(帅)逼入绝境,使其无法逃脱被吃掉的命运。走子规则将(帅):只能在九宫格内移动,每次只能走一格,且不能斜着走。士(仕):只能在九宫格内斜着走,每次只能走一格。相(象):只能走“田”字,且不能过河,“田”字中心有棋子时不能走(堵象眼)。车:可以直线行走,步数不受限制,只要没有棋子阻挡。马。原创 2025-01-05 12:55:57 · 938 阅读 · 0 评论 -
Java项目实战之基于springboot+vue+mysql+jpa+redis的企业网站搭建设计文档设计与实现
本企业网站采用前后端分离架构,前端负责展示用户界面,通过HTTP请求与后端进行数据交互;后端负责处理业务逻辑、数据存储和管理。前后端通过RESTful API进行通信,实现解耦,提高系统的可维护性和扩展性。原创 2025-01-05 12:55:03 · 668 阅读 · 0 评论 -
Java项目实战之基于 Spring Boot、Redis、MyBatis Plus、MySQL 与 Druid 技术栈的报刊订阅管理端系统
员工管理:负责员工信息的维护,包括员工的基本信息、权限管理等。用户管理:管理用户的注册信息、订阅记录等,实现对用户的有效管理。分类管理:对报刊和套餐进行分类管理,方便分类查询和统计。报刊管理:涵盖报刊的基本信息管理、库存管理等功能。套餐管理:包括套餐的创建、编辑、删除以及套餐内容的管理。订单管理:处理用户的订阅订单,包括订单的生成、查询、处理等。公告管理:发布系统公告,向用户传达重要信息。统计分析:提供各类数据的统计分析功能,为决策提供数据支持。原创 2025-01-05 12:54:29 · 535 阅读 · 0 评论 -
Java项目实战:基于Spring Boot、MySQL、MyBatis、Redis、Nginx与Vue的电力企业业务考试系统平台构建——功能设计、架构规划及实现策略
在电力企业中,员工需要不断提升专业知识和技能,以确保电力系统的安全、稳定运行。传统的培训和考核方式存在效率低、资源浪费等问题。为了满足电力企业对员工培训和考核的需求,提高培训效果和考核效率,降低成本,开发一个功能完善、易于使用的电力企业业务考试系统平台至关重要。该平台将实现培训资源的集中管理、在线学习、考试安排与管理、自动阅卷与成绩统计等功能,为电力企业提供高效、便捷的培训和考核解决方案。原创 2025-01-05 12:53:47 · 955 阅读 · 0 评论 -
Java 项目实战:基于 Spring Boot 与 Vue.js 技术构建护士排班管理系统的架构设计方案
系统采用分层架构设计,包括表现层、业务逻辑层、数据访问层和数据存储层。表现层负责与用户交互,展示数据和接收用户操作;业务逻辑层处理系统的核心业务逻辑,如排班算法、数据验证等;数据访问层负责与数据库进行交互,执行数据的增删改查操作;数据存储层则存储系统的各类数据。原创 2025-01-05 12:52:35 · 667 阅读 · 0 评论 -
Java实战案例:基于 Spring Boot、MyBatis 、MySQL和Jsp构建客户关系管理系统
本客户关系管理系统涵盖客户管理、销售管理、服务管理、数据分析、系统管理等多个模块。系统采用B/S架构,使用Java语言开发,基于Spring Boot框架构建,数据库选用MySQL。系统具备良好的可扩展性和可维护性,能够满足企业不同发展阶段的需求。原创 2025-01-04 09:09:50 · 764 阅读 · 0 评论 -
Java项目实战之基于 Spring Boot、MyBatis 和 Vue.js 的智能停车场系统设计与技术选型
本智能停车场系统旨在为停车场提供高效、便捷的管理解决方案,涵盖车辆进出管理、车位预订、停车费用计算、用户信息管理等功能,同时提供管理员操作界面和用户移动端应用,提升停车场运营效率和用户体验。原创 2025-01-04 09:09:01 · 767 阅读 · 0 评论 -
Java项目实战之企业后台管理系统的设计与实现:整合 Spring Boot、Spring MVC、MyBatis、MySQL 与 Thymeleaf
表现层:使用Spring Boot框架搭建Web应用,结合Thymeleaf模板引擎生成动态网页,为用户提供友好的操作界面。通过RESTful API接口与前端页面进行数据交互,实现页面的展示与用户操作的响应。业务逻辑层:采用Spring框架的依赖注入特性,将业务逻辑封装在各个控制器(Controller)中,负责处理来自前端的请求,调用数据访问层接口进行数据操作,并返回处理结果给前端。同时,利用Spring的事务管理机制,确保业务操作的原子性、一致性、隔离性和持久性。数据访问层。原创 2025-01-04 09:08:18 · 1033 阅读 · 0 评论 -
Java项目实战:基于Spring Boot、MyBatis、PageHelper、Spring Security、FastJSON、Swagger、Hutool与Vue的商品进销存管理系统设计与实现
高效的商品信息管理,包括商品的基本信息、类型、供应商、客户等的录入、查询、修改和删除。精确的采购流程管理,涵盖采购订单的创建、修改、查询、入库操作以及与供应商的信息关联。完善的销售流程管理,包括销售订单的创建、修改、查询、出库操作以及与客户的信息关联。实时的库存管理,能够准确记录库存数量的变化,支持库存盘点、库存预警等功能。灵活的仓库管理,实现仓库信息的维护、仓库容量的管理以及与库存和出入库业务的关联。提供数据统计和报表功能,帮助企业管理者分析销售趋势、采购成本、库存周转率等关键指标。原创 2025-01-04 09:07:23 · 1006 阅读 · 0 评论 -
实战案例:基于 Java Web 技术的医药信息管理系统设计与构建
本系统采用分层架构设计,包括表现层、业务逻辑层、数据访问层和数据存储层。表现层负责与用户交互,展示数据和接收用户操作;业务逻辑层处理系统的核心业务逻辑;数据访问层负责与数据库进行交互,执行数据的增删改查操作;数据存储层使用关系型数据库(如MySQL)存储系统数据。原创 2025-01-04 09:06:08 · 955 阅读 · 0 评论 -
Java项目实战:基于Spring Boot、MySQL、FastJSON、MyBatis Plus与Vue的SNS系统设计-架构剖析、功能实现、数据库设计与安全策略
用户管理:支持用户注册、登录、信息修改、密码找回等功能,确保用户账户安全与信息完整。社交互动:用户之间可建立好友关系,进行私信聊天;同时可发起或参与活动,增强社交互动。知识问答资源管理:提供资源分类与上传下载功能,方便用户分享和获取学习资料、文档等资源。系统管理:管理员可进行用户管理、公告管理、积分规则管理、数据统计分析等操作,维护系统正常运行与秩序。原创 2025-01-04 09:05:21 · 600 阅读 · 0 评论 -
Java项目实战:基于 Spring Boot 的毕业设计双选系统设计与实现
毕业设计双选系统旨在实现学生与教师之间毕业设计课题的双向选择过程的信息化管理。该系统能够提高双选效率,优化资源配置,确保毕业设计工作的顺利开展。系统分为学生端、教师端和管理员端,不同角色拥有不同的功能权限,共同完成双选流程。用户管理:包括用户注册、登录、信息修改、密码重置等功能,支持多种用户角色,如学生、教师、管理员。双选流程管理:实现学生选报课题、教师选择学生、管理员审核与调配等功能,确保双选过程的公平、公正、公开。信息发布与查询。原创 2025-01-04 09:03:13 · 672 阅读 · 0 评论 -
Java 实战项目:Spring Boot + MyBatis Plus + MySQL + Shiro + Thymeleaf 赋能仓库管理系统设计与实现
本仓库管理系统旨在实现对仓库中商品、供应商、客户、员工、权限、日志等信息的有效管理,提升仓库运营效率和管理水平。系统主要功能包括基础数据管理、进货管理、销售管理、库存管理、系统管理等。原创 2025-01-04 09:02:00 · 739 阅读 · 0 评论 -
Java项目实战:基于 Spring、SpringMVC、MyBatis 与 JSP 的新闻管理系统架构设计与功能实现
本系统采用经典的SSM框架架构,前端使用JSP + CSS + JavaScript进行页面展示和交互,后端使用SpringMVC处理请求和视图转发,Spring管理业务逻辑组件,MyBatis负责数据库操作。原创 2025-01-04 09:00:42 · 955 阅读 · 0 评论 -
基于Spring Boot、MyBatis Plus、MySQL、Vue.js、Redis与Spring Security技术栈的Java项目实战:选课推荐交流平台的设计与实现
为学生提供个性化课程推荐,助力高效选课。构建师生交流社区,促进课程相关交流。实现课程与用户信息的高效管理。用户管理:包括注册、登录、信息修改、角色管理。课程管理:课程发布、查询、修改、删除、选课操作、评价与推荐。交流社区:课程讨论、留言板、评论功能。可视化分析:展示选课数据与用户行为分析。原创 2025-01-04 08:59:27 · 772 阅读 · 0 评论